They sure are! Ribs have zero carbs on their own, so they are a great option on a low-carb or keto diet. However, if you are strict keto, be aware that some recipes call for sugar in the dry rub. If you’re dining out or eating at a friend’s house, you may want to double-check what they use in the dry rub for their short ribs.

These bbq smoked short ribs are the best tasting ribs I have ever had and they are low carb! Each meaty rib has only 1.8g net carbs! Mix all the seasonings and then rub the mixture all over the ribs. Heat the smoker up to 270°F and cook the ribs for about 3-4 hours until the internal temperature is 200 – 205°F.
